When it comes to boosting your website’s visibility and driving organic traffic, smart keyword selection is essential for a successful SEO strategy. Keywords are the bridge between what your audience is searching for and the content you create. Here’s how to improve SEO with effective keyword selection:

1. Understand Search Intent:
The first step in keyword selection is understanding search intent. Search intent refers to the reason behind a search query. Are users looking for information, products, or services? By selecting keywords that align with your audience's intent, you can create content that truly answers their needs. For example, if you’re a local business, incorporating “Local SEO” keywords such as “best plumbers in [City]” can drive highly relevant local traffic to your site.

2. Conduct Thorough Keyword Research:
Effective keyword selection starts with research. Utilize keyword research tools like Google Keyword Planner or Ubersuggest to identify keywords with the right balance of search volume and competition. Pay special attention to long-tail keywords—these are more specific and tend to have higher conversion rates. For local businesses, targeting keywords with geographic modifiers (e.g., “Strong Local SEO for [City]”) can help you tap into a more focused audience.

3. Optimize for Local SEO:
For businesses with a local presence, Local SEO is crucial. Incorporating location-based keywords into your content, meta tags, and URLs helps search engines understand your geographic relevance. For example, if you're a restaurant in Los Angeles, use keywords like “Best Pizza in Los Angeles” to boost your local search rankings.

4. Analyze Your Competitors:
Check what keywords your competitors are ranking for. Use this information to identify gaps in your own strategy and discover new keyword opportunities.

5. Track Performance and Adapt:
SEO isn’t static, so continually monitor keyword performance. Use tools like Google Analytics to track how well your chosen keywords are driving traffic and make adjustments as necessary.
